2

我是openCV的初学者。我一直在尝试在 Windows 平台上进行人脸检测和识别。我已经集成了不同的代码。我也在使用 PCA 方法来识别面孔。我收到如下错误,

错误 1 ​​错误 LNK1120:2 个未解析的外部对象 错误 2 错误 LNK2019:函数“void __cdecl doPCA(void)”(?doPCA@@YAXXZ) 中引用的未解析的外部符号 _cvCalcEigenObjects 错误 3 错误 LNK2019:函数“void __cdecl”中引用的未解析的外部符号 _cvEigenDecomposite学习(char *)" (?learn@@YAXPAD@Z)

有人可以解决.,..

4

1 回答 1

0

正如您所说,您正在使用 VS 并且显示图像的演示程序运行良好。也许您刚刚在 Additional Dependencies 中添加了一些 lib 文件。继续添加该功能所需的更多内容。而且您似乎想尝试 PCA在您的数据上。请参阅http://opencv.itseez.com/modules/core/doc/operations_on_arrays.html?highlight=pca#PCA上的 PCA 文档。如果您想要一些真正有效的代码,请访问此页面。输入集可以是不同的数据库,但必须是灰度的,并调整为相同的大小。

于 2012-02-07T17:16:33.890 回答